About Murrumba Pistol Club

Murrumba Pistol Club is a well-established competitive pistol shooting club based in Caboolture, north of Brisbane, in Queensland's Moreton Bay region. The club has built a strong reputation as a welcoming and professionally run pistol club for members from across the northern Brisbane suburbs and Moreton Bay area.

The club offers IPSC practical pistol, ISSF precision events, and service pistol disciplines, with a regular competition calendar giving members local competition opportunities and pathways into state and national events. What safety training is required for a QLD firearms licence?

To obtain a QLD firearms licence, you must complete an accredited safety training course, usually provided by a registered firearms trainer or shooting club. This includes both theory and practical assessments and must be submitted with your licence application.

What is a Minor’s Licence and who needs one in QLD?

In Queensland, shooters aged 11 to 17 can apply for a Minor’s Licence, which allows them to use firearms under supervision at an approved club. It’s a requirement for juniors who wish to compete or train regularly in the sport.

Do I need a licence to shoot at a club in QLD?

No — you can participate in supervised shooting sessions as a visitor without a licence. These sessions must be run by a club that’s authorised by Weapons Licensing QLD and are typically limited to a set number of visits before you must apply for a licence.

How do I get started with shooting sports in Queensland?

Most QLD clubs offer introductory programs for beginners. You can attend a Try Shooting Day or safety induction session before applying for membership. It’s a great way to explore different disciplines like rifle, pistol, or shotgun before committing to a licence.
